What is Lawn Aeration and Why Your Malden Lawn Needs It
Lawn aeration, also known as core aeration or plug aeration, is a process that involves removing small plugs of soil from your lawn. This might sound counterintuitive – digging up your lawn to make it better? But this vital practice alleviates soil compaction, which is a common issue in many areas, including the diverse neighborhoods of Malden. Over time, foot traffic, heavy equipment, and even natural soil settling can compress the soil, creating a barrier that prevents essential elements like air, water, and nutrients from reaching your grass’s root system. The Benefits of Professional Lawn Aeration
The advantages of professional lawn aeration are numerous and can significantly improve the overall health and appearance of your lawn. When performed by experienced local contractors connected through Mike Greco Landscaping, you can expect to see:
- Improved Air Circulation: By creating small holes in the soil, aeration allows air to penetrate deeper, promoting healthier root growth and reducing thatch build-up.
- Enhanced Water and Nutrient Absorption: Compacted soil hinders water and nutrient uptake. Aeration opens up the soil, allowing these vital elements to reach the roots more effectively, leading to a greener, more robust lawn.
- Reduced Thatch Accumulation: Thatch is a layer of dead grass and organic matter that can smother your lawn. Aeration helps break down this layer, allowing for better decomposition and a healthier grass ecosystem.
- Stronger Root Systems: With better access to air, water, and nutrients, grass roots can grow deeper and stronger, making the lawn more resilient to drought, heat, and foot traffic – perfect for those active Malden backyards.
- More Effective Fertilization and Overseeding: Aeration creates ideal conditions for new seed germination and allows fertilizers to penetrate the soil more efficiently, maximizing their impact.
How Local Experts Perform Lawn Aeration in Malden
Experienced lawn care professionals in the Malden area, whom you can connect with through Mike Greco Landscaping, utilize specialized equipment to ensure this process is done correctly and efficiently. The most common method is core aeration, which uses a machine with hollow tines to pull out plugs of soil. These plugs are typically left on the surface of the lawn to break down naturally, returning valuable nutrients to the soil. The size and spacing of these plugs are carefully managed to optimize aeration without causing undue stress to the turf.
The timing of aeration is also important, and local experts understand the specific climate and growing seasons in Massachusetts. For cool-season grasses common in Malden, early fall or early spring are often the ideal times to aerate, allowing the lawn time to recover and thrive before extreme weather conditions set in. Frequently Asked Questions About Lawn Aeration in Malden
When is the best time to aerate my lawn in Malden?
For the cool-season grasses typically found in the Malden area, the ideal times for lawn aeration are during the active growing seasons: early fall (September to October) or early spring (March to April). These periods allow your lawn to recover and green up effectively after the aeration process before facing summer heat or winter dormancy.
How often should I aerate my lawn in Malden?
For most established lawns in Malden experiencing moderate soil compaction, aerating once a year is generally sufficient. However, if your lawn is in a high-traffic area, has heavy clay soil, or is frequently used for recreation, professional advice may suggest aerating every six months during the optimal growing seasons.
What should I expect after my lawn is aerated in Malden?
After professional aeration, you’ll notice small plugs of soil on your lawn’s surface. Don’t worry; these will break down naturally over time, usually within one to two weeks, returning nutrients to the soil. You will also observe small holes throughout the lawn, which is a sign that air, water, and nutrients can now penetrate far more effectively to your grass’s root system.
